It's a movement that's gained international attention. Occupy Wall Street started on 9/17/2011 as a protest against social injustice, economic inequality, corporate greed, and banking frauds just to name a few of the abuses that have spawned this passionate protest. Mike McGrath & Tom Hagan are residents of Bayside, Queens that have been activists since the start. Today they share some of OWS' complaints & describe the ever-changing scene of Zuccotti Park & the movement at large. But OWS isn't the the only occupation featured on today's episode.
